Join our growing human resources team! We are seeking a Regional Human Resource and business partner to provide human resources support to several skilled nursing facilities located throughout Tennessee. Successful candidate will be able to provide advice and consulting support related to hiring, training, human resources policies and procedures, FMLA, Work Comp, retention and terminations. As well as be able to analyze data and trends to effectivly communicate to facilties how to provide a better employee experience.Leadership, problem solving and effective communication are critical and must have the ability to multi-task while ensuring that results are achieved. At least 4 years experience working in the long-term care industry is required as well as a solid knowledge of employment regulations and the ability to create programs and enhance the overall people culture in the facilites. Position is a full-time position and includes a competitive benefit package. The position requires travel each week to visit facilities in your region. #hiring Human Resources Manager, San Antonio, United States, fulltime #opentowork #jobs #jobseekers #careers #SanAntoniojobs #Texasjobs #HRRecruitment Apply: https://lnkd.in/dfrdJqaK Description:Scope/Purpose of the PositionThe Human Resource Manager will plan, coordinate, and direct the administrative functions of Bakerly. They will oversee the recruiting, interviewing, and hiring of new staff; consult with top executives on strategic planning; and serve as a link between an organization's management and its employees.Major Responsibilities and Essential FunctionsPartners with the leadership team to understand and execute the organization's human resource and talent strategy particularly as it relates to current and future talent needs, recruiting, retention, and succession planning.Manages the talent acquisition process, which may include recruitment, interviewing, and hiring of qualified job applicants, particularly for managerial, exempt, and professional roles; collaborates with departmental managers to understand skills and competencies required for openings, as well as onboarding programs.Analyzes trends in compensation and benefits; researches and proposes competitive base and incentive pay programs to ensure the organization attracts and retains top talent.Perform benefits administration and reporting; Medical, Dental, Vision, FSA, 401k, ACA, FMLA, STD, LTD, Life, Vol Life, Accident, Critical Insurance, FFCRA.Actively participate in administrative staff meetings, and Crisis Team meetings.Implementation and monitoring of company KPI's in regard to hires, turnover, attendance, headcount, etc.Provides support and guidance to HR team, management, and other staff when complex, specialized, and sensitive questions and issues arise; may be required to administer and execute routine tasks in delicate circumstances such as providing reasonable accommodations, investigating allegations of wrongdoing, and terminations.Provides constructive and timely performance evaluations.Oversees employee disciplinary meetings, terminations, and investigations.Creates learning and development programs and initiatives that provide internal development opportunities for employees.Maintains compliance with federal, state, and local employment laws and regulations, and recommended best practices; reviews policies and practices to maintain compliance.Maintains knowledge of trends, best practices, regulatory changes, and new technologies in human resources, talent management, and employment law.Plan, organize, administer Workers' Compensation, including the review and processing of claims and legal documents. Advise department about the status of claims. Determine actual time missed from work and provides accurate information to meet OSHA record-keeping requirements. Will work closely with the Safety Manager and participate within the Safety Committee.Manage gross up payroll, and multi-state payrolls;
